总结了一下常见集中排序的算法。归并排序归并排序也称合并排序,是分治法的典型应用。分治思想是将每个问题分解成个个小问题,将每个小问题解决,然后合并。具体的归并排序就是,将一组无序数按n/2递归分解成只有一个元素的子项,一个元素就是已经排好序的了。然后将这些有序的子元素进行合并。合并的过程就是 对 两个已经排好序的子序列,先选取两个子序列中最小的元素进行比较,选取两个元素中最小的那个子序列并将其从子序
# Python 分组拆分 DataFrame 在数据分析中,分组操作是一个常见而重要的任务。使用 Python 的 Pandas 库,我们可以非常方便地对 DataFrame 进行分组拆分操作。本文将带你了解如何使用 Pandas 进行分组拆分,并通过代码示例进行演示。 ## 1. 什么是 DataFrame? DataFrame 是 Pandas 提供的一种用于存储和分析数据的二维表格
原创 9月前
46阅读
# Java将数组拆分分组操作 在实际开发中,有时候我们需要将一个数组进行拆分,然后再根据特定的条件进行分组操作。这个操作涉及到了数组的处理、分组和条件判断等内容。在本文中,我们将介绍如何使用Java实现将数组拆分分组的操作。 ## 实际问题 假设我们有一个整数数组,我们想要将这个数组按照奇偶性进行分组,即将数组中的所有奇数放在一组,将所有偶数放在另一组。我们可以通过以下步骤来实现这
原创 2024-06-29 04:08:35
47阅读
前言“split-apply-combine”(拆分-应用-合并)很好地描述了分组运算的整个过程。分组运算的第一个阶段,pandas对象(无论是Series、DataFrame还是其他的)中的数据会根据所提供的一个或多个键被拆分(split)为多组。拆分操作是在对象的特定轴上执行的。例如,DataFrame可以在其行(axis=0)或列(axis=1)上进行分组。然后,将一个函数应用(a
(一)正则表达式中的(…)  用于匹配括号内的任何正则表达式,并且指明组的开始和结束位置;可以在执行匹配之后检索组中的内容,并且可以在可以在字符串中使用\number来进行进一步的匹配,如下所述。当需要匹配字符’(‘或者’)’时,可以使用(和) ,或者[(]和[)]来实现。  以上便是Python3.6官方文档对于(…)表达式的解说,该括号表达式用于定义一个group,一个正则表达式中可以有多个括
在日常工作中,数据的处理和分析往往是SEO、客户关系管理、财务报表等多方面需求的基础。为了更好地处理这些数据,我们常常需要将Excel表中按特定字段分组的数据拆分成多个文件。在这里,我们将探讨如何使用Python实现“excel表格分组拆分文件”的过程,并记录下我们的思考与决策。 为了进行具象化的业务分析,我们可以使用以下公式来展示可能的业务规模模型。设定总数据量为 \( N \),按某字段分组
原创 6月前
25阅读
函数和分组函数内置函数 数学函数名描述实例ABS(x)返回 x 的绝对值返回 -1 的绝对值:SELECT ABS(-1) -- 返回1ACOS(x)求 x 的反余弦值(单位为弧度),x 为一个数值SELECT ACOS(0.25);ASIN(x)求反正弦值(单位为弧度),x 为一个数值SELECT ASIN(0.25);ATAN(x)求反正切值(单位为弧度),x 为一个数值SELECT ATAN
转载 2024-05-15 18:09:42
24阅读
# Python 分组count 在数据分析和处理过程中,经常会遇到需要对数据进行分组统计的情况。Python作为一种强大的数据处理工具,提供了多种方法来实现数据分组并进行统计。本文将介绍如何使用Python对数据进行分组后进行计数统计,并且通过代码示例来演示实现过程。 ## 数据分组 在进行数据分组统计之前,首先需要对数据进行分组Python中使用`groupby`方法可以方便地实现数
原创 2024-05-19 04:00:44
80阅读
pandas提供了一个灵活高效的groupby功能,它使你能以一种自然的方式对数据集进行切片、切块、摘要等操作。根据一个或多个键(可以是函数、数组或DataFrame列名)拆分pandas对象。计算分组摘要统计,如计数、平均值、标准差,或用户自定义函数。对DataFrame的列应用各种各样的函数。应用组内转换或其他运算,如规格化、线性回归、排名或选取子集等。计算透视表或交叉表。执行分位数分析以及其
转载 2023-09-05 17:24:50
54阅读
集合不可变数据类型 建立:A={"python",123,("python",123)} #使用{}建立集合 B=set("pypy123") #使用set建立集合 print(A) #{123, 'python', ('python', 123)} print(B) #{'2
Python笔记004-元组的拆包和命名元组本篇主要知识点:元组的拆包就是将元组内部的每个元素按照位置一一对应的赋值给不同变量,可以应用到变量赋值,函数参数赋值,获取元组中特定位置的元素值等场合。namedtuple: 用于存储对象序列,不能改变元素值,可以像dict一样通过名字进行访问,可以通过_asdict()转换为dict,其作用相当于只有属性没有方法的类。1. 元组的拆包Python中的元
Python中进行数据处理时,分组和输出组别是功能强大的工具。通过对数据进行有效的分组,我们不仅能够整理复杂的数据信息,还能对数据进行统计和分析。在这篇博文中,我将深入探讨如何实现“python分组输出组别”的过程,并详尽记录下每个步骤。 ### 环境预检 在开始之前,确保我们的开发环境兼容。我们将使用Python 3.x以及以下库完成任务: - pandas(用于数据处理) - num
原创 5月前
7阅读
# Python 分组统计众数指南 在数据分析中,分组统计是一种常用的操作,可以帮助我们从大量数据中提取出有价值的信息。众数(Mode)是一组数据中出现次数最多的数。在本文中,我们将学习如何使用 Python 完成“分组统计众数”的任务,特别是在使用 `pandas` 库的背景下。接下来, 我将为你提供一个详细的流程和代码实现。 ## 流程概述 以下是实现分组统计众数的基本步骤: |
原创 2024-08-26 03:47:10
132阅读
1.1元组【理解】:固定长度,不可变对象序列,逗号分隔,圆括号【元组生成】 赋值方式:Tup = 2,3,4 Tuple函数转化:tup = tuple([2,3,4,5])【元组的操作】 元组内部可变对象的修改: +连接元组生成更长的元组 元组的拆包(赋值变量进行拆包):普通拆包,嵌套拆包,*rest位置拆包【元组的方法】 count方法: a.count(2)1.2列表**【理解】**可变长度
# 如何实现“mysql 分组分组” ## 整体流程 为了实现“mysql 分组分组”,我们需要按照以下流程操作: ```mermaid stateDiagram [*] --> 开始 开始 --> 创建数据库连接 创建数据库连接 --> 执行第一次分组 执行第一次分组 --> 执行第二次分组 执行第二次分组 --> 查询结果 查询结果
原创 2024-06-03 04:26:15
83阅读
# MongoDB分组分组 在实际的数据分析工作中,有时候我们需要对数据进行多次分组操作,以便更好地理解数据之间的关系。在MongoDB中,我们可以使用聚合管道来实现分组分组的操作,这样可以更灵活地对数据进行处理。 ## MongoDB聚合管道 MongoDB的聚合管道是一个对文档进行多个操作的框架,这些操作可以包括筛选、变换、分组等。聚合管道由多个阶段组成,每个阶段都会对文档进行一
原创 2024-06-10 05:14:02
95阅读
# Hive 分组分组的实现 在数据分析中,我们经常需要对数据进行分组,再对每个分组的结果进行进一步的分析。在 Hive 中,先进行初步的分组,然后再对分组结果进行再次分组是一个常见的操作。本文将通过一个简单的案例来教会你如何在 Hive 中实现“分组分组”。 ## 整体流程 在开始之前,我们先来明确一下整体的工作流程。以下是一个分步骤的表格展示: | 步骤 |
原创 2024-08-05 07:21:28
47阅读
DataFame分组功能及其他配合使用方法 分组统计 ? GroupBy # *.groupby(by=None,axis=0,level=None,as_index=True,sort=True,group_keys=True,squeeze=False,observed=False,**kwargs) # axis=0 行 / 1 列 有这样一组数据 :&nbs
转载 2023-07-21 22:08:31
629阅读
## MySQL 逗号集合拆分分组 在我们日常的数据处理中,有时候会遇到需要将一个逗号分隔的集合拆分开来进行分组的情况。比如,我们有一张表里面有一个字段保存了多个标签,现在我们需要统计每个标签出现的次数。这时候我们就需要对这些逗号分隔的标签进行拆分分组。 ### 实现步骤 1. 首先,我们需要创建一个示例表,用于存储包含逗号集合的数据。 ```sql CREATE TABLE tags (
原创 2024-04-11 06:42:26
49阅读
# 如何实现JAVA整数拆分组合个数 ## 1. 概述 在JAVA中,实现整数的拆分组合个数可以通过动态规划的方法来解决。这个问题可以转化为求解组合数的问题,通过递归和记忆化搜索来提高效率。 ## 2. 流程图 ```mermaid erDiagram 确定状态 --> 状态转移方程 状态转移方程 --> 递归求解 递归求解 --> 记忆化搜索 记忆化搜索 --
原创 2024-04-23 05:01:22
76阅读
  • 1
  • 2
  • 3
  • 4
  • 5